Nurse Manager, Labor & DeliveryA leading healthcare organization is seeking an experienced Nurse Manager to provide leadership and operational oversight for a Labor & Delivery department. This leadership role is responsible for ensuring high-quality patient care, supporting nursing staff development, driving quality initiatives, and overseeing daily clinical and operational functions within a busy women's health service line. The Nurse Manager will collaborate closely with nursing leadership, physicians, educators, and interdisciplinary teams to promote excellent patient outcomes, staff engagement, and operational effectiveness.Key ResponsibilitiesProvide 24/7 accountability for patient care delivery and departmental operations.Lead and support nursing teams to ensure compliance with professional, regulatory, and organizational standards.Develop, implement, and monitor quality improvement initiatives and patient safety programs.Establish departmental goals focused on quality outcomes, patient satisfaction, and operational performance.Evaluate patient care delivery and intervene as needed to address concerns or opportunities for improvement.Serve as an advocate for patients and families, including support for ethical, legal, and cultural considerations.Partner with leadership and clinical teams to support evidence-based practice initiatives.Participate in recruitment, onboarding, retention, coaching, and performance management of nursing staff.Monitor staffing effectiveness and implement strategies to improve employee engagement and retention.Maintain clinical competence through direct involvement in patient care activities when needed.Collaborate with educators and clinical specialists to develop and implement staff education programs.Address employee relations issues and participate in grievance resolution processes as appropriate.Work collaboratively with nursing and physician leadership to achieve departmental objectives related to quality, finance, staffing, and patient experience.Leadership PrioritiesSupport and advance diversity, equity, and inclusion initiatives for patients, providers, and caregivers.Improve and sustain maternal and newborn quality outcomes through data-driven performance improvement.Partner with interdisciplinary teams to implement evidence-based clinical practice changes.Recruit and retain experienced Labor & Delivery nurses as well as support nurse residency and fellowship programs.Required QualificationsBachelor's degree in Nursing (BSN) from an accredited program, or Associate Degree in Nursing with a commitment to obtain a BSN within two years of hire.Active Washington Registered Nurse (RN) license.Current Basic Life Support (BLS) certification through the American Heart Association.Minimum of 3 years of recent Labor & Delivery nursing experience.Previous leadership experience as a Charge Nurse, Supervisor, Manager, or similar role.Preferred QualificationsMaster's degree in Nursing or a related healthcare field.Prior first-line nursing management experience.Experience leading quality improvement and staff development initiatives.Strong background in women's services or perinatal care environments.Key Skills RequiredLabor & Delivery Clinical LeadershipStaff Development & CoachingQuality Improvement & Patient SafetyOperational & Financial ManagementInterdisciplinary CollaborationRecruitment & Retention StrategiesChange ManagementRegulatory ComplianceBenefitsComprehensive medical, dental, and vision coverageRetirement savings programsPaid time off and holidaysProfessional development opportunitiesRelocation assistance for eligible candidatesAdditional employer-sponsored benefits available from day oneWhy This Location?Seattle offers a unique combination of urban amenities and outdoor recreation.
